Background
The angle bending operation of the reinforcing steel bars (namely, the bending of the reinforcing steel bars) needs to be carried out on a bending workbench. The bending workbench is generally provided with two staggered fixing rods and a movable rod far away from the fixing rods, one end of each steel bar is clamped between the two fixing rods to be fixed, the other end of each steel bar is connected with the movable rod, bending of the steel bars can be achieved by pulling the movable rod, and the distance between the two fixing rods is fixed.
In the actual operation process, when some reinforcing steel bars with short lengths are bent, the condition that the length of one end needing to be fixed is insufficient, and the reinforcing steel bars cannot be bent.

Preferably, the first fixing assembly comprises a fixing seat 5 which is far away from or close to the fixed rod 2 through a limiting sliding groove 4 arranged on the operating table 1, a groove 6 for the reinforcing steel bar 3 to pass through is formed in the fixing seat 5, a cover plate 7 which horizontally slides in the groove 6 and is located above the reinforcing steel bar 3 is further arranged on the fixing seat 5, wherein the inner wall surface of one side, close to the fixed rod 2, of the groove 6 is tangent to the outer wall of the fixed rod 2, a part embedded into the fixing seat 5 is further arranged on the cover plate 7, it is guaranteed that the cover plate 7 cannot be separated from the groove 6 in the vertical direction, the reinforcing steel bar 3 in the recess is limited and prevented from popping out of the upper end of the groove 6, particularly, the length of the cover plate 7 is greater than that of.
Particularly, the limit chute 4 is provided with an opening at one end far away from the fixed rod 2, and the end close to the fixed rod 2 is distant from the fixed rod 2, so that the fixed seat 5 can be taken down from the operating platform 1 to facilitate maintenance of the working platform.
Preferably, in order to prevent the fixing seat 5 from being separated from the operating table 1, the width of the upper end of the cross section of the limiting sliding groove 4 is smaller than that of the lower end of the cross section of the limiting sliding groove 4, the fixing seat 5 is provided with a sliding part 11 embedded into the limiting sliding groove 4, the sliding part 11 cannot be displaced in the vertical direction, and it can be ensured that the steel bar 3 cannot be displaced in the vertical direction.
Preferably, the fixed subassembly of second is including the first sleeve 8 that supplies reinforcing bar 3 to pass to and the second sleeve 9 with 8 one end threaded connection of first sleeve, and the internal diameter of first sleeve 8 and second sleeve 9 is the same, and first sleeve 8 and second sleeve 9 have carried out extension processing to shorter reinforcing bar 3, can conveniently pull, and simultaneously, longer reinforcing bar 3 also can pass them smoothly, can not influence normal operating.
Preferably, the workstation still includes fixed mounting and is in on the operation panel 1 and be close to the baffle 10 that the fixed pole 2 set up, and the baffle 10 is close to the one side of first sleeve 8 with fixing base 5 is perpendicular, baffle 10 can be with the fixed subassembly contact of second, can in time block the fixed subassembly of second when reinforcing bar 3 is buckled and is the right angle, prevents to buckle excessively.
Preferably, the outer diameter of the first sleeve 8 is larger than that of the second sleeve 9, so that the first sleeve 8 is firstly contacted with the baffle 10 to prevent injury to an operator (when the operation is carried out, the second sleeve 9 which is farther away from the fixed rod 2 is pulled, and the labor is saved).
